So yesterday I received my O2 controller, Kev mod and stage 1+2 DNA filters - yes it was truly like christmas :-) I went ahead and fitted the O2 controller alone as I wanted to test that alone (only change one thing at a time, eh). 15 mins later I was on my way - yes its that fast to fit, easy peasy. I zip-tied it to the fan as I didn't wanted it dangling from wires (see pic below). The low throttle stutter you get from this bike stock is just unbearable. You get physically shaked and you really need to hold tight - its very uncomfortable. That is gone. Not totally but the O2 controller is a huge improvement. You will still experience slight stutter occasionally, but its nothing like before. Its a no brainer and definitely a must have. On a sidenote I think this mod actually makes me a better rider. Before fitting this I tended to run too fast all the time to keep the bike in open loop mode so I avoided the stuttering (not in towns though). Now on mainroads I can run 70-90Km/h with very low throttle and its just smooth - like it should be. Thanks for the new bike kev :-) http://oi47.tinypic.com/1zpi236.jpg |
